Much a coup about nothing? Was Zimbabwe's 2017 ‘military-assisted change of government' an ‘unconstitutional change of government' as defined by applicable international law? Did the relevant international bodies respond to it in accordance with their own rules?

In November 2017, Zimbabwe was characterised by rampant economic issues, endemic corruption and increasing political unrest, especially factional unrest within the ruling ZANUPF party.
